Technical field
The invention belongs to technical field of coatings, and in particular to zebra stripes a kind of anti-skidding hydrophobic and with long-acting Thaw performance Coating and preparation method thereof.
Background technology
The coating for being used for brushing road zebra crossing in the prior art has had certain anti-skid factor, in zebra stripes coating table When face is dried, there is certain non-skid property, but when running into sleety weather, zebra stripes coating surface can rainy or snow, rain or The presence of snow so that zebra stripes coating surface is wet and slippery, the phenomenon that being had skidded so as to cause the vehicle in traveling, the people of walking Particularly in autumn and winter, old man occurs often for the phenomenon that sliding into when going across the road because zebra stripes non-skid property difference causes That falls down happens.In addition, existing zebra stripes do not have luminous effect, it is easy to not see spot when night, light was weaker So as to cause pedestrian when through lateral road accident occurs for horse line, it is, therefore, desirable to provide a kind of have hydrophobic, snow melt and noctilucence The anti-skidding zebra stripes coating of performance.
The content of the invention
In view of the problems of the existing technology, it is the present invention is directed to propose a kind of anti-skidding hydrophobic and with long-acting Thaw performance Zebra stripes coating and preparation method thereof, in sleety weather, can prevent zebra stripes coating surface from stockpiling sleet, so as to prevent The situation that vehicle skids when passing by zebra stripes or pedestrian falls down occurs.
In order to achieve the goal above, the technical solution adopted by the present invention is:One kind is anti-skidding hydrophobic and with long-acting snow melt The zebra stripes coating of energy, including slurry and curing agent.
The component of the slurry and the mass fraction proportioning of each component are:120-150 parts of aqueous acrylic emulsion, bisphenol-A 20-30 parts of type epoxy resin, 5-8 parts of sodium 2-ethylhexyl sulfate, 20-25 parts of titanium dioxide, 2-5 parts of dispersant, aqueous wetting agent 2-3 parts, it is 2-3 parts of levelling agent, 5-8 parts of modified manometer silicon dioxide powder, 5-8 part of powder of ice-melt snow, 3-5 parts of luminescent powder, quartzy 5-8 parts of sand, 20-40 parts of water;
The component of the curing agent and the mass fraction proportioning of each component are:100 parts of organosilicon modified crylic acid resin, α- 20-30 parts of cyanacrylate, 30-40 parts of triethylene tetramine.
Preferably, the molecular weight of the aqueous acrylic emulsion is more than 200000, and acid value is in 50-55mgKOH/g.
Preferably, the synthetic method of the modified manometer silicon dioxide powder is:Ethyl orthosilicate is with absolute ethyl alcohol in room Temperature is lower to be mixed 10min, then the mixed solution of distilled water and ammonium hydroxide is added dropwise, and is added dropwise again after stirring 2h strongly at 60 DEG C Methyltriethoxysilane continues after stirring 1h, and room temperature ageing 1-2d, being subsequently placed in 2d in 60 DEG C of baking ovens makes evaporation of the solvent, obtains To the nano silica powder of surface hydrophobicity.
Preferably, the quality parts ratio of the synthesis material of the modified manometer silicon dioxide powder is ethyl orthosilicate:Nothing Water-ethanol:Durability.
To sum up, compared with prior art, the invention has the advantages that:
1. the zebra stripes coating of the present invention includes slurry and curing agent, slurry and curing agent are separately stored, are used in mixed way, make It is good with the performance that is adhesively fixed on ground with convenience, extend the service life of zebra stripes coating.
2. the zebra stripes coating of the present invention has hydrophobic Thaw performance, shorten nano-silica by being added in formulation for coating material SiClx powder adds the hydrophobic performance of coating, and the contact angle of coating and water is 165 ° -175 °, and roll angle is 2-5 °, coating Hydrophobic performance is excellent, and coating surface does not have ponding presence;Powder is avenged by adding ice-melt in formulation for coating material, passes through macromolecule Thin-film material wraps up snow melt substance, makes snow melt material sustained-release effect more preferable, extends the snow melt time of zebra stripes coating, Road can be maintained from ice-melt snow function 1 year or more, it, can first after snowfall suitable for the more area of northern sleety weather Time makes snow melt, and coordinates the hydrophobic performance of modified manometer silicon dioxide powder, dries zebra stripes coating surface, avoids rain Snow causes coating surface is wet and slippery vehicle slip or pedestrian is caused to fall down.And also increasing in coating composition has quartz sand, Neng Gouzeng The non-skid property of strong coating, so as to further prevent vehicle slip or what pedestrian fell down happens.
3. the zebra stripes coating of the present invention has noctilucence effect, by adding in luminescent powder in coating composition so that coating Noctilucence is sent when night, light was poor, it is watchful so as to play the role of to pedestrian.
Specific embodiment
The present invention is described in further detail with reference to specific embodiment.
Embodiment 1
Zebra stripes coating a kind of anti-skidding hydrophobic and with long-acting Thaw performance, including slurry and curing agent.
The component of the slurry and the mass fraction proportioning of each component are:130 parts of aqueous acrylic emulsion, bisphenol-A type ring 25 parts of oxygen resin, 6 parts of sodium 2-ethylhexyl sulfate, 24 parts of titanium dioxide, 3 parts of dispersant, 2.5 parts of aqueous wetting agent, levelling agent 2.5 Part, 6 parts of modified manometer silicon dioxide powder, 6 parts of powder of ice-melt snow, 4 parts of luminescent powder, 6 parts of quartz sand, 30 parts of water;
The component of the curing agent and the mass fraction proportioning of each component are:100 parts of organosilicon modified crylic acid resin, α- 25 parts of cyanacrylate, 35 parts of triethylene tetramine.
The molecular weight of the aqueous acrylic emulsion is 300000, acid value 50mgKOH/g.
The synthetic method of the modified manometer silicon dioxide powder is:The ethyl orthosilicate of 2 mass parts and 60 mass parts 10min is mixed in absolute ethyl alcohol at room temperature, then the mixed solution of 8 mass parts distilled water and 2 mass parts ammonium hydroxide is added dropwise, 60 The methyltriethoxysilane that 12 mass parts are added dropwise after 2h again is stirred at DEG C strongly, is continued after stirring 1h, room temperature ageing 1.5d, being subsequently placed in 2d in 60 DEG C of baking ovens makes evaporation of the solvent, obtains the nano silica powder of surface hydrophobicity.

Anti-skidding hydrophobic and with long-acting Thaw performance the component mechanism of action of zebra stripes coating of the present invention is:
The zebra stripes coating of the present invention adds in modified manometer silicon dioxide powder, ice-melt in conventional zebra stripes coating composition Snow powder, luminescent powder and quartz sand, modified manometer silicon dioxide powder are made it have excellent by being modified to silica Ultra-hydrophobicity so that the contact angle of coating and water be 165 ° -175 °, roll angle be 2-5 ° so that zebra stripes coating Surface does not have ponding presence.Ice-melt snow powder is wrapped up snow melt substance by high molecular film material, makes snow melt substance Slow release effect is more preferable, extends the snow melt time of zebra stripes coating, and road can be maintained to be suitable for from ice-melt snow function 1 year or more The more area of northern sleety weather, can make snow melt at the first time after snowfall, and coordinate modified manometer silicon dioxide powder The hydrophobic performance of body dries zebra stripes coating surface, sleet is avoided to cause coating surface is wet and slippery to cause vehicle slip or pedestrian It falls down.Luminescent powder adds the noctilucence effect of coating, watchful so as to play the role of when night, light was poor to pedestrian.Stone Sand enhances the non-skid property of zebra stripes coating.Dispersant can shorten nano silica powder, ice-melt snow powder and night The jitter time of the components such as light powder is uniform, the stability of strengthening slurry.The present invention is used cooperatively by slurry and curing agent, is cured Adhesive effect is good, can avenge powder to the ice-melt in slurry and quartz sand plays good solidification, and by slurry Middle addition aqueous wetting agent, aqueous wetting agent can reduce the surface tension of system, improve wetting of the coating to ground, improve attached Put forth effort, so as to enhance in coating alcohol, stirring at normal temperature uniformly stands what is obtained for 24 hours afterwards.

Take what is used in the prior art to heat road white line coating as a comparison case along logical board, with reference to transportation industry mark It is accurate《Pavement marking paint》JT/T 280-2004 to the coating that the coating of the coating of comparative example and above-described embodiment 1 to 3 is formed into Row test, test event includes skid resistance, wearability, hydrophobicity, snow melt and noctilucence, as shown in table 1 below in test result.
1 coating test result of table
By above-mentioned test result, by zebra stripes coating made from the formula and preparation method of the present invention with it is existing The coating of technology is compared, and abrasion loss is less than comparative example, therefore wear-resisting property is excellent;Pass through the formula and preparation method system of the present invention The zebra stripes coating BPN values obtained are more than comparative example, and antiskid is had excellent performance;And compared with comparative example, coating of the invention, which has, to be dredged Aqueous, snow melt and noctilucence, this is not available for comparative example, thus the zebra stripes coating of the present invention can snow melt it is hydrophobic, Coating surface drying is kept, so as to enhance non-skid property, it is wet under sleety weather to solve zebra stripes coating in the prior art The situation slided and vehicle slip, pedestrian is caused to be fallen down.
